  5. Amazing work! I have a question, how the heck do you use Tacky Wax!?!? I got some,but every time I try to use it nothing sticks to it,and then it makes all my stuff all greasy and gross,it’s really frustrating. So anyways could you give me a few tips on how you get it to work? Thanks.

    1. I actually use dental wax! It’s not as sticky as Tacky Wax (which is both a good and bad thing) but it can be just as frustrating to use. Sometimes I’ll use more than I need and then scrape off the excess with a toothpick.
